Skip navigation links
A B C F G I N O P R S T W 

A

AuxTest - Class in org.lsst.ccs.subsystem.utility
Implementation of auxiliary test system
AuxTest() - Constructor for class org.lsst.ccs.subsystem.utility.AuxTest
 

B

build()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Sets up the fan speed control loop timer task.

C

CHAN_CURRENT - Static variable in class org.lsst.ccs.subsystem.utility.CpfeDevice
Constants.
CHAN_FREQ - Static variable in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Public constants.
CHAN_STATUS - Static variable in class org.lsst.ccs.subsystem.utility.CpfeDevice
Constants.
CHAN_TEMPERATURE - Static variable in class org.lsst.ccs.subsystem.utility.CpfeDevice
Constants.
CHAN_VOLTAGE - Static variable in class org.lsst.ccs.subsystem.utility.CpfeDevice
Constants.
CHAN_VOLTS - Static variable in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Public constants.
CHAN_WATTS - Static variable in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Public constants.
checkChannel(String, int, String, String) - Method in class org.lsst.ccs.subsystem.utility.CmsDevice
Checks a channel's parameters for validity.
checkChannel(String, int, String, String) - Method in class org.lsst.ccs.subsystem.utility.CpfeDevice
Checks a channel's parameters for validity.
checkChannel(String, int, String, String) -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Checks a channel's parameters for validity.
close() - Method in class org.lsst.ccs.subsystem.utility.CmsDevice
Closes the connection.
close() - Method in class org.lsst.ccs.subsystem.utility.CpfeDevice
Closes the connection.
close() -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Closes the connection.
CmsDevice - Class in org.lsst.ccs.subsystem.utility
Handles a Lambda CPFE1000 power supply system.
CmsDevice() - Constructor for class org.lsst.ccs.subsystem.utility.CmsDevice
 
CpfeDevice - Class in org.lsst.ccs.subsystem.utility
Handles a Lambda CPFE1000 power supply system.
CpfeDevice() - Constructor for class org.lsst.ccs.subsystem.utility.CpfeDevice
 

F

FanControl - Class in org.lsst.ccs.subsystem.utility
Implements a fan speed loop controller for the utility trunk system.
FanControl() - Constructor for class org.lsst.ccs.subsystem.utility.FanControl
 

G

getGain()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Gets the gain.
getState() -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Gets the state of the AuxTest module.
getSystemState() -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Gets the full state of the AuxTest module.
getTemperature()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Gets the target temperature.
getTimeConstant()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Gets the time constant.

I

initChannel(int, int, int) -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Initializes a channel.
initDevice() - Method in class org.lsst.ccs.subsystem.utility.CmsDevice
Performs basic initialization.
initDevice() - Method in class org.lsst.ccs.subsystem.utility.CpfeDevice
Performs basic initialization.
initDevice() -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Performs basic initialization.
initialize() - Method in class org.lsst.ccs.subsystem.utility.CmsDevice
Performs full initialization.
initialize() - Method in class org.lsst.ccs.subsystem.utility.CpfeDevice
Performs full initialization.
initialize(Logger) - Method in class org.lsst.ccs.subsystem.utility.FanControl
Initializes the parameters.
initialize() -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Performs full initialization.
isLoopActive()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Gets the control loop state.

N

NUM_CHANS - Static variable in class org.lsst.ccs.subsystem.utility.CpfeDevice
Constants.

O

org.lsst.ccs.subsystem.utility - package org.lsst.ccs.subsystem.utility
 

P

postInit() -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Post initialization
postStart() -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Post start
processData(double[]) -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Receives data periodically from the WattsUp? meter.

R

readChannel(int, int) - Method in class org.lsst.ccs.subsystem.utility.CmsDevice
Reads a channel.
readChannel(int, int) - Method in class org.lsst.ccs.subsystem.utility.CpfeDevice
Reads a channel.
readChannel(int, int) -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Reads a channel.
reset()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Resets the controller.

S

setClosed() -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Changes the WattsUp? meter open state.
setColdTemp(double) -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Sets the cold temperature.
setControlState(int) -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Sets the fan control state.
setFanSpeed(double) -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Sets the manual fan "speed".
setGain(double) -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Sets the control loop gain.
setGain(double) - Method in class org.lsst.ccs.subsystem.utility.FanControl
Sets the gain.
setPowered(boolean) - Method in class org.lsst.ccs.subsystem.utility.WattsUpDevice
Changes the WattsUp? meter powered state.
setTemperature(double) - Method in class org.lsst.ccs.subsystem.utility.FanControl
Sets the target temperature.
setTimeConstant(double) -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Sets the control loop time constant.
setTimeConstant(double) - Method in class org.lsst.ccs.subsystem.utility.FanControl
Sets the time constant.
setUpdatePeriod(int) - Method in class org.lsst.ccs.subsystem.utility.AuxTest
Sets the update period.
startLoop(double) - Method in class org.lsst.ccs.subsystem.utility.FanControl
Starts the control loop.
startLoop()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Starts the control loop.
stopLoop() - Method in class org.lsst.ccs.subsystem.utility.FanControl
Stops the control loop.

T

TYPE_AC - Static variable in class org.lsst.ccs.subsystem.utility.CmsDevice
Constants.
TYPE_DC - Static variable in class org.lsst.ccs.subsystem.utility.CmsDevice
Constants.
TYPE_RMS - Static variable in class org.lsst.ccs.subsystem.utility.CmsDevice
Constants.

W

WattsUpDevice - Class in org.lsst.ccs.subsystem.utility
Handles a WattsUp power meter.
WattsUpDevice() - Constructor for class org.lsst.ccs.subsystem.utility.WattsUpDevice
 
A B C F G I N O P R S T W 
Skip navigation links

Copyright © 2019 LSST. All rights reserved.